Output 883dc46edafec13596e194ae999fe9a5814ac73d4882d8ce26490c76d220fcee:0

value
22322736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d75552af9f6b1c2bec9dd6820530a15fd96428 OP_EQUAL
address
39hUfrQ2PpwNKTFznjGyrbVFA4DuvHTcMK
transaction
883dc46edafec13596e194ae999fe9a5814ac73d4882d8ce26490c76d220fcee
spent
true